Evangeliorum Quattuor Codex Cenannensis.

Berne Urs Graf 1950 Three folio volumes. (viii) (364); (viii) (304); 84 pp. One of 500 copies. A complete facsimile of the Book of Kells in two volumes with 48 pages in full color. The third volume contains an introduction by E.H. Alton, an essay on the ornamentation of the manuscript by Peter Meyer, and a collation of the text with the Vulgate by G.O. Simms. A mint copy of the finest facsimile of the Book of Kells. The first two volumes are bound in the original gilt-stamped full vellum with plain dust wrappers and mailing boxes; the third volume is bound in the original vellum-backed blue boards with plain dust wrapper and slipcase.
